Injured owl is nursed back to health and released

The owl, which had been injured, was rescued and marked with an identification ring before it was returned to nature, ornithologists said.

An ornithologist holds a Long-eared Owl before freeing it in the Great Hungarian Plain at Hortobagy, 124 miles east of Budapest, on August 11, 2011.
